Paw Patrol Token Boards

Token Board Visual Reinforcement System for Behavior SupportA token board is a structured visual support tool used to reinforce positive behaviors and increase task engagement through a system of delayed reinforcement. The board consists of a set number of spaces for tokens (e.g., stars, stickers, Velcro shapes) and a designated reward area.
